随着数字货币的快速发展,越来越多的人开始关注加密钱包,这是一种用于存储和管理加密货币的工具。在本篇文章...
随着区块链技术的迅猛发展,越来越多的人开始接触和使用区块链钱包进行虚拟货币的转账和管理。在使用区块链钱包进行转账时,很多用户对于“签名”这一概念感到困惑。本文将详细探讨区块链钱包转账是否需要签名这一问题,并结合实例进行分析。
在讨论区块链钱包转账是否需要签名之前,首先需要了解区块链网络以及钱包的基本概念。区块链是一种去中心化的分布式账本技术,它通过密码学保证数据的安全性和不可篡改性。而区块链钱包则是储存用户区块链资产(如比特币、以太坊等)的工具,用户可以通过钱包进行资产的接收和支出。
区块链钱包可以分为热钱包和冷钱包。热钱包是与互联网连接的,方便用户进行频繁的交易;而冷钱包则是离线存储,提高了安全性,适合长期储存资产。无论是哪种类型的钱包,用户在进行转账时都需要具备相应的私钥,以证明对所转移资产的控制权。
在区块链转账过程中,签名的作用不可小觑。用户在将资产从一个钱包转移到另一个钱包时,必须使用私钥对转账交易进行签名。这个过程是为了确认交易的有效性和用户的身份认证。
简单来说,签名是用户对交易的“授权”,它确保了只有合法的资产持有者才能发起转账。签名过程通常涉及以下几个步骤:
1. 创建交易:用户在钱包中输入接收方的地址和转账金额,并生成一个交易请求。
2. 签名交易:系统会使用用户的私钥对交易进行签名,生成一个加密的签名字符串。
3. 发送交易:带有签名的交易信息被发送到区块链网络中,网络节点会验证签名的有效性,确保其确实是由私钥所有者发起的。
4. 区块确认:经过节点验证后的交易会被打包进区块,待矿工或验证者确认。
因此,签名是确保交易安全和合规的重要环节,不可忽视。
在区块链转账的过程中,实际上每一笔合法的转账都必须使用签名。没有签名的交易是无法被区块链网络接受和确认的。这是因为,任何人都可以在区块链上创建交易,但如何确保这些交易是经过授权的、有效的呢?
如果没有签名,网络节点无法验证发起转账的用户是否真的拥有相关资产的控制权。因此,签名作为一种身份认证机制,成为了区块链转账的必要条件。
需要注意的是,部分区块链项目可能会尝试在某些特殊情况下放宽签名的要求,比如在进行多方签名或智能合约的场景中,但在绝大多数情况下,用户在转账时都必须进行签名。
在了解了区块链钱包转账需要签名的背景以及机制后,我们接下来会探讨一些相关的常见问题并给予深入解答。
私钥是区块链钱包中的重要组成部分,用户必须妥善管理以确保资产的安全。一旦私钥泄露,黑客可以轻易获取用户钱包中的所有资产。以下是一些保护私钥安全的建议:
1. 使用冷钱包:冷钱包是离线保存私钥的设备,更加安全且不容易受到网络攻击。用户可以考虑将大部分资产存储在冷钱包中,仅在需要时转移至热钱包。
2. 强密码保护:确保钱包软件使用的密码复杂且独特,定期更换密码。避免使用容易猜测的密码,如生日、简单的数字序列等。
3. 不要分享私钥:用户绝不可将自己的私钥分享给任何人,包括声称是官方人员的“技术支持”。私钥是资产安全的唯一凭证,一旦泄露,就等于失去对资产的控制权。
4. 使用硬件钱包:考虑使用硬件钱包(如Ledger、Trezor等),这些设备专门设计用于安全存储私钥,并提供更多的安全功能,如双重认证。
5. 定期备份:定期将钱包数据进行备份,并确保备份存储在安全、可靠的地方。确保能够在设备丢失或故障时恢复资产。
私钥的遗失意味着用户将无法访问其钱包中的资产。由于区块链技术的去中心化特性,无法通过第三方渠道帮助找回私钥。然而,用户可以考虑以下几种情况:
1. 记住助记词:许多钱包在创建时会提供一组助记词(通常是12到24个单词),用户在注册时必须妥善记录。若忘记私钥,可以使用助记词恢复钱包。
2. 恢复工具:部分钱包应用提供恢复功能,用户可以尝试使用这些工具。需要注意的是,这些恢复工具的使用仅限于用户相应的原始钱包软件。
3. 寻求专业支持:在某些情况下,用户可以寻求专业的区块链恢复服务,但这并不推荐,且应小心诈骗风险。此类服务需要用户提供私钥或助记词,可能还涵盖了中介费用。
总结来说,为了避免资产损失,用户在使用钱包时,必须小心管理自己的私钥和助记词。
在进行区块链转账时,用户可能会遇到交易签名失败的情况。这种情况通常由以下几种原因引起:
1. 私钥不匹配:如果用户输入错误的私钥,或者钱包软件未能正确显现私钥,就会导致签名失败。确保使用正确的钱包和相应的私钥进行操作是关键。
2. 钱包损坏或缺陷:某些时候,钱包软件可能会出现问题,导致无法进行签名。确保使用的版本是最新的,并且受信任,是避免问题的办法。
3. 交易格式错误:在手动构建交易时,交易的格式可能不符合要求。用户需要仔细参考官方文档,以确保交易参数的有效性。
4. 地址格式错误:用户在输入接收方地址时,若格式不规范(如主网与测试网混淆),就会导致交易进行不下去。在转账时请始终确保地址的准确性。
如果在解决签名失败时遇到问题,建议用户查阅官方文档或寻求社区支持。
选择合适的区块链钱包对于资产管理至关重要。以下是一些选择钱包时可以考虑的因素:
1. 类型选择:根据资产管理需求选择热钱包或冷钱包。对于频繁交易的用户,热钱包提供便捷的访问;而对于长期投资,冷钱包显得更为安全。
2. 兼容性:确保选择的钱包支持用户所需的区块链网络及其相应的加密货币。很多钱包可能只支持主流资产,选择时要留意其兼容性。
3. 安全性:评估钱包软件的安全性和透明度。查看该钱包软件的开发历史、社区合作程度和用户反馈。高安全性的钱包一般会提供双重身份验证、PIN码等功能。
4. 用户体验:钱包的用户界面和功能丰富程度都会影响使用体验。选择符合自己使用习惯和技术水平的钱包软件,以提高操作效率。
5. 技术支持:如钱包提供及时的客服或技术支持,遇到问题时能更快得到解决。此外,选用社区活跃的钱包品牌通常也能获得更好的支持。
总之,选择合适的钱包,是保护资产安全及提升使用体验的关键。建议用户在决定后进行常规的审查与测试,以确保钱包的安全与高效。
综上所述,区块链钱包转账是需要签名的。签名作为身份验证的机制,确保了每一笔交易的合法性和安全性。在当前区块链技术不断发展、用户需求多样化的情况下,专业知识和安全意识显得尤为重要。希望通过本文的解析,用户能够对区块链钱包的签名机制有更深的理解,做到更安全、有效地进行数字资产管理。